    Artificial Intelligence is transforming the manufacturing industry. AI-powered industrialization is poised to revolutionize the way we design, build, and operate manufacturing systems in the future and especially shows great potential for transparent, predictable and adaptive production systems. Industrie 4.0 as an overarching concept includes versatile possibilities for increasing the resilience and sustainability of such systems. This talk will highlight the benefits of AI-driven industrialization to realize more efficient and adaptive production, demonstrating the success in real-world cases.
